‘Fashion Police’ to End After 2 Decades With Farewell Episode Featuring Joan Rivers

It's time for the Joan Rangers to say their goodbyes!E!'s Fashion Police will end after two decades, the network announced via press release on Wednesday.

The series, hosted by Joan Rivers until her death in 2014, will conclude with a special finale titled "Fashion Police: The Farewell" on Nov.
